What are some common challenges faced by pilot escort drivers during oversize load transportation?

Pilot Escort Drivers often encounter challenges such as navigating unfamiliar routes, managing communication with truck drivers and law enforcement, and adapting to changing road and weather conditions. Maintaining constant vigilance is essential to ensure the safety of the load and the general public. Coordination and quick problem-solving skills are crucial, as unexpected obstacles like traffic congestion or construction zones may require immediate adjustments to the planned route.

What is a pilot escort driver?

Pilot escort drivers, also known as escort vehicle drivers or flag car drivers, are responsible for accompanying oversized or wide-load vehicles on public roads to ensure their safe and compliant transport. They help warn other motorists, navigate the load through challenging routes, and communicate with the truck driver about road hazards or obstacles. Their role is essential for preventing accidents, protecting infrastructure, and ensuring that oversized loads reach their destination safely.

Job description

Position Overview
Morris-Shea Bridge Company is seeking a reliable Escort Driver (Pilot Car Driver) to support the safe transportation of oversize and overweight loads to project sites throughout the region. Escort drivers are responsible for assisting heavy haul truck drivers by identifying route hazards, helping manage traffic around oversize loads, and ensuring loads move safely in compliance with permit requirements. This position plays an important role in maintaining the safety of our drivers, equipment, and the motoring public.
Key Responsibilities
  • Escort oversize and overweight loads to and from project sites.
  • Communicate with truck drivers and other escort vehicles via radio.
  • Monitor traffic conditions and assist with safe movement of loads through congested areas.
  • Identify potential hazards including low bridges, overhead utilities, narrow roadways, and construction zones.
  • Operate escort equipment including warning signs, amber lights, safety flags, and height poles when required.
  • Assist with route surveys prior to heavy haul deliveries when necessary.
  • Maintain proper escort positioning in accordance with state permit requirements.
  • Ensure escort vehicle and safety equipment are maintained and ready for operation.
  • Communicate any route or safety concerns to drivers and operations staff.
  • When not escorting loads, assist with yard operations and other support tasks as needed.

Minimum Qualifications
  • Valid driver's license with acceptable driving record.
  • Ability to communicate clearly via phone and two-way radio.
  • Ability to work flexible hours depending on load schedules.
  • Strong awareness of roadway safety and traffic conditions.
  • Ability to travel as required.

Preferred Qualifications
  • Pilot/Escort certification.
  • Previous experience escorting oversize or overweight loads.
  • Familiarity with heavy haul transportation operations.

Schedule
  • Average 40-50 hours per week.
  • Schedule will vary depending on project and transport needs.
  • Some early mornings, evenings, and occasional weekend work may be required.

Additional Information
When not escorting loads, drivers may assist with yard work, equipment preparation, and other operational duties. Compensation will be based on experience.
